A solenoid valve works by using electromagnetic force to control the movement of an internal valve mechanism. When the control unit sends an electrical signal, the solenoid generates magnetic force, allowing the valve to open, close or regulate fluid flow according to operating requirements.
For diesel engine systems, especially those related to fuel injection and electronic management, the accuracy of solenoid operation directly affects pressure control, fuel response and overall engine performance.
Unlike passive mechanical components, a solenoid valve is an active control unit. It participates in real-time adjustment according to engine load, speed and operating conditions. This makes it a critical connection between electronic control systems and hydraulic or fuel circuits.

◆ Operating Principle of CAT C10 Solenoid Valve
The solenoid valve operates through a combination of electrical control and hydraulic response.
Its working process includes:
1. Electrical Signal Activation
The engine control module sends an electrical current to the solenoid coil according to operating conditions.
The coil creates a magnetic field that moves the internal armature.
2. Valve Movement Control
The internal valve element changes position, allowing or restricting fluid flow.
This action controls pressure, timing or flow rate depending on the system design.
3. System Response Adjustment
The controlled hydraulic or fuel circuit responds immediately, helping the engine maintain stable operating parameters.

◆ Relationship Between Solenoid Control and Diesel Common Rail Technology
Modern diesel common rail systems depend heavily on electronic control accuracy.
A common rail fuel system includes:
Fuel Supply → High Pressure Pump → Rail Pressure Control → Injector Operation → Combustion
While injectors perform the final fuel injection process, solenoid valves often participate in regulating pressure and controlling hydraulic actions within the system.
Modern diesel control technology uses:
ECU signal processing
Electronic actuators
Pressure feedback sensors
Real-time adjustment strategies
A malfunctioning solenoid valve may affect:
◆ Fuel pressure stability
◆ Injection response
◆ Engine power output
◆ Fuel efficiency
◆ Emission performance
Although the CAT C10 solenoid valve is not itself an injector, it supports the electronic control network that allows diesel fuel systems to operate accurately.

FAQ – CAT C10 Solenoid Valve Assembly
1. What is the main function of the CAT C10 solenoid valve?
The solenoid valve converts electrical signals into mechanical valve movement, controlling fluid or fuel-related system operations.
2. Is the CAT C10 solenoid valve the same as a fuel injector?
No. An injector sprays fuel into the combustion chamber, while a solenoid valve controls system operation through electromagnetic regulation.
3. Can a faulty solenoid valve affect diesel engine performance?
Yes. Incorrect pressure or control response may influence fuel system operation, engine power and overall efficiency.
4. What usually causes solenoid valve failure?
Common causes include:
Electrical problems
Contaminated fluid
Connector damage
Long-term wear
Excessive operating temperature
5. Does replacing a solenoid valve require system calibration?
Depending on the Caterpillar system design, testing or calibration procedures may be required after replacement.
